Anti-yellowing softening agent for polyester textile fiber
A textile fiber, anti-yellowing technology, used in fiber treatment, lightfast fibers, textiles and papermaking, etc., can solve the problem of demulsification, oil bleaching, sticking to rollers, and hardness. Oil, oil spots and other problems, to achieve the effect of improving anti-yellowing ability

Examples
Embodiment 1
[0014] Embodiment 1, an anti-yellowing softener for polyester textile fibers, including 38 parts of block silicone oil, 29 parts of ester group quaternary ammonium salt, 6.2 parts of isomeric fatty alcohol polyoxyethylene ether, rose essential oil in parts by weight 7.4 parts, 0.6 parts of glacial acetic acid, 79.5 parts of water.
Embodiment 2
[0015] Embodiment 2, an anti-yellowing softener for polyester textile fibers, including 30 parts of block silicone oil, 20 parts of ester group quaternary ammonium salt, 4 parts of isomeric fatty alcohol polyoxyethylene ether, rose essential oil in parts by weight 6 parts, 0.4 parts of glacial acetic acid, 72 parts of water.
Embodiment 3
[0016] Embodiment 3, an anti-yellowing softener for polyester textile fibers, comprising 32 parts of block silicone oil, 24 parts of ester group quaternary ammonium salt, 5 parts of isomeric fatty alcohol polyoxyethylene ether, sweet osmanthus essential oil in parts by weight 7 parts, 0.5 parts of glacial acetic acid, and 75 parts of water.
